Major League Baseball » Chicago White Sox » Postseason Series
Series | Opponent | Series Result |
---|---|---|
All Series | – | 38.5% |
2021 – ALDS | Houston Astros | Lost in 4 (1-3) |
2020 – ALWC | Oakland Athletics | Lost in 3 (1-2) |
2008 – ALDS | Tampa Bay Rays | Lost in 4 (1-3) |
2005 – WS | Houston Astros | Won in 4 (4-0) |
2005 – ALCS | Los Angeles Angels of Anaheim | Won in 5 (4-1) |
2005 – ALDS | Boston Red Sox | Won in 3 (3-0) |
2000 – ALDS | Seattle Mariners | Lost in 3 (0-3) |
1993 – ALCS | Toronto Blue Jays | Lost in 6 (2-4) |
1983 – ALCS | Baltimore Orioles | Lost in 4 (1-3) |
1959 – WS | Los Angeles Dodgers | Lost in 6 (2-4) |
1919 – WS | Cincinnati Reds | Lost in 8 (3-5) |
1917 – WS | New York Giants | Won in 6 (4-2) |
1906 – WS | Chicago Cubs | Won in 6 (4-2) |

The biggest postseason series comeback in in Chicago White Sox history was in the 2005 AL Championship Series against the Los Angeles Angels of Anaheim, when the White Sox trailed 0-1 and came back to win in 5 games.
The Chicago White Sox have played 6 7-game series in their postseason history, with a record of 4-2 (66.7%). Their most recent 7-game series was in the 2005 World Series, in which they beat the 2005 Houston Astros in 4 games.
The Chicago White Sox have played 1 9-game series in their postseason history, with a record of 0-1 (0%). Their only 9-game series was in the 1919 World Series, in which they lost to the 1919 Cincinnati Reds in 8 games.
The Chicago White Sox have played 5 5-game series in their postseason history, with a record of 1-4 (20%). Their most recent 5-game series was in the 2021 AL Divisional Series, in which they lost to the 2021 Houston Astros in 4 games.
The Chicago White Sox have played 1 3-game series in their postseason history, with a record of 0-1 (0%). Their only 3-game series was in the 2020 AL Wild Card Series, in which they lost to the 2020 Oakland Athletics in 3 games.
